WebAug 8, 2024 · Corn can be frozen for 6-12 months when stored properly. This is an easy way to keep corn on the cob ready to eat all year long. Uncooked corn on the cob only lasts 3 days in the refrigerator. Freezing corn on the cob is a cheap and easy way to keep your corn harvest longer. WebSep 26, 2024 · The longer an ear of corn sits, the more its natural sugars turn to starch, which means you lose a lot of that sweet, fresh taste. If you don't cook your fresh-picked corn within a day or so, consider freezing corn, either on the cob or cut.
